363. To ask the Minister for Justice and Equality with regard to section 19(c) of the Criminal Justice (Public Order) Act 1994, as inserted by the Housing (Miscellaneous Provisions) Act 2002, the number of penalties that have been imposed in each year since 2010 relating to unauthorised developments on the Curragh Plains in County Kildare; and if she will make a statement on the matter. [29697/15]
Frances Fitzgerald (Dublin Mid West, Fine Gael)
Link to this: Individually | In context | Oireachtas source
As the Deputy will be aware the Central Statistics Office (CSO), as the national statistical agency, is responsible for the publication of recorded crime statistics.
In relation to the matters referred to, I have requested the CSO to provide the available statistics directly to the Deputy
